Improved Intrusion Detection Algorithm based on TLBO and GA Algorithms

被引:13
|
作者
Aljanabi, Mohammad [1 ,2 ]
Ismail, MohdArfian [2 ]
机构
[1] Aliraqia Univ, Coll Educ, Baghdad, Iraq
[2] Univ Malaysia Pahang, Fac Comp, Gambang, Malaysia
关键词
TLBO; feature subset selection; NTLBO; IDS; FSS; LEARNING-BASED OPTIMIZATION; FEATURE-SELECTION; DETECTION SYSTEM; MACHINE;
D O I
10.34028/iajit/18/2/5
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Optimization algorithms are widely used for the identification of intrusion. This is attributable to the increasing number of audit data features and the decreasing performance of human-based smart Intrusion Detection Systems (IDS) regarding classification accuracy and training time. In this paper, an improved method for intrusion detection for binary classification was presented and discussed in detail. The proposed method combined the New Teaching-Learning-Based Optimization Algorithm (NTLBO), Support Vector Machine (SVM), Extreme Learning Machine (ELM), and Logistic Regression (LR) (feature selection and weighting) NTLBO algorithm with supervised machine learning techniques for Feature Subset Selection (FSS). The process of selecting the least number of features without any effect on the result accuracy in FSS was considered a multi-objective optimization problem. The NTLBO was proposed in this paper as an FSS mechanism; its algorithm-specific, parameter-less concept (which requires no parameter tuning during an optimization) was explored. The experiments were performed on the prominent intrusion machine-learning datasets (KDDCUP'99 and CICIDS 2017), where significant enhancements were observed with the suggested NTLBO algorithm as compared to the classical Teaching-Learning-Based Optimization algorithm (TLBO), NTLBO presented better results than TLBO and many existing works. The results showed that NTLBO reached 100% accuracy for KDDCUP'99 dataset and 97% for CICIDS dataset.
引用
下载
收藏
页码:170 / 179
页数:10
相关论文
共 50 条
  • [41] A Computer network intrusion detection technology based on improved neural network algorithm
    Liu R.X.
    Liu, R.X. (run4yp@163.com), 1600, Begell House Inc. (79): : 593 - 601
  • [42] Anomaly Network Intrusion Detection Based on Improved Self Adaptive Bayesian Algorithm
    Farid, Dewan Md.
    Rahman, Mohammad Zahidur
    JOURNAL OF COMPUTERS, 2010, 5 (01) : 23 - 31
  • [43] Improved Genetic Algorithm in Intrusion Detection Model Based on Artificial Immune Theory
    Jing Xiaopei
    Wang Houxiang
    Han Ruofei
    Li Juan
    2009 INTERNATIONAL SYMPOSIUM ON COMPUTER NETWORK AND MULTIMEDIA TECHNOLOGY (CNMT 2009), VOLUMES 1 AND 2, 2009, : 658 - 661
  • [44] Research on hybrid intrusion detection based on improved Harris Hawk optimization algorithm
    Zhou, Pengzhen
    Zhang, Huifu
    Liang, Wei
    CONNECTION SCIENCE, 2023, 35 (01)
  • [45] An Improved Feature Selection Algorithm Based on MAHALANOBIS Distance for Network Intrusion Detection
    Zhao Yongli
    Zhang Yungui
    Tong Weiming
    Chen Hongzhi
    2013 INTERNATIONAL CONFERENCE ON SENSOR NETWORK SECURITY TECHNOLOGY AND PRIVACY COMMUNICATION SYSTEM (SNS & PCS), 2013, : 69 - 73
  • [46] A Feature Selection Based on the Farmland Fertility Algorithm for Improved Intrusion Detection Systems
    Touraj Sattari Naseri
    Farhad Soleimanian Gharehchopogh
    Journal of Network and Systems Management, 2022, 30
  • [47] Intrusion Detection for IoT Based on Improved Genetic Algorithm and Deep Belief Network
    Zhang, Ying
    Li, Peisong
    Wang, Xinheng
    IEEE ACCESS, 2019, 7 : 31711 - 31722
  • [48] Research on Intrusion Detection System Based on Improved PSO-SVM algorithm
    Tan, Bin
    Tan, Yang
    Li, Yuanxu
    3RD INTERNATIONAL CONFERENCE ON APPLIED ENGINEERING, 2016, 51 : 583 - 588
  • [49] Optimization of Intrusion Detection System Based on Improved Convolutional Neural Network Algorithm
    Pu, Xiaochuan
    Zhang, Yuanqiang
    Ruan, Qingqiang
    MATHEMATICAL PROBLEMS IN ENGINEERING, 2022, 2022
  • [50] Design of Network Attack Intrusion Detection System Based on Improved FWA Algorithm
    Chang, Qingsong
    Feng, Weiyan
    Wang, Xingguo
    INTERNATIONAL JOURNAL OF ADVANCED COMPUTER SCIENCE AND APPLICATIONS, 2024, 15 (06) : 191 - 200